2.3 Power Supply Troubleshooting 2 Troubleshooting Procedures
1R5-C1V output
Error code Meaning
50h 1R5-C1V voltage is over 1.80 V, when the computer is powered on/off.
51h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is powered
on.
52h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is booting up.
53h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is
suspended.
54h 1R5-C1V voltage is not normal, when the computer is shutdown.
55h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is booting up.
1R5-C1V output
Error code Meaning
60h 1R5-C1V voltage is over 1.80 V, when the computer is powered on/off.
61h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is powered
on.
62h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is booting up.
63h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is
suspended.
64h 1R5-C1V voltage is not normal, when the computer is shutdown.
65h 1R5-C1V voltage is 1.275V or under, when the computer is booting up.
FAN12V-PXP output (CH0)
Error code Meaning
70h FAN12V-PXP voltage is over 16.8 V, when the computer is powered
on/off.
71h FAN12V-PXP voltage is 0.00 V or under, when the computer is
powered on.
72h FAN12V-PXP voltage is 0.00 V or under, when the computer is booting
up.
73h FAN12V-PXP voltage is 0.00 V or over, when the computer is powered
off.
